Microsoft was first, announcing a 1TB Xbox One just before E3, and now Sony is following in its footsteps. The company just confirmed that a 1TB PlayStation 4 will launch in Europe on July 15.
Sony made the reveal of the 'Ultimate Player Edition' console on its European blog, confirming an earlier FCC leak.
The new PS4 console is 10% lighter (if you really care) and uses 8% less energy. It also comes with a new matte look, and will be available in both black and white.
There's no word of a wider release, but we expect the new PS4 will be hitting all territories.
